加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.com/)- 机器学习、操作系统、大数据、低代码、数据湖!
当前位置: 首页 > 服务器 > 系统 > 正文

Vue视角下的虚拟化高效镜像构建

发布时间:2025-12-11 15:55:50 所属栏目:系统 来源:DaWei
导读:  在Vue项目中,镜像构建是部署流程中的关键环节。随着微服务架构的普及,开发团队越来越重视构建效率和资源利用率。虚拟化技术为这一过程提供了新的可能性。  Vue本身是一个轻量级的框架,但结合构建工具如Webp

  在Vue项目中,镜像构建是部署流程中的关键环节。随着微服务架构的普及,开发团队越来越重视构建效率和资源利用率。虚拟化技术为这一过程提供了新的可能性。


  Vue本身是一个轻量级的框架,但结合构建工具如Webpack或Vite,项目的依赖树可能变得复杂。传统的镜像构建方式往往需要重新安装所有依赖,这会浪费时间和计算资源。


  通过虚拟化技术,我们可以将构建环境与运行时环境分离。这样,在构建阶段可以使用更精简的基础镜像,减少不必要的文件和依赖项。同时,利用缓存机制,重复构建时能够快速恢复之前的依赖状态。


  在Vue项目中,合理配置Dockerfile是实现高效镜像构建的关键。例如,分层构建策略可以让基础依赖、项目代码和运行时配置各自独立,提升构建速度和镜像可维护性。


  使用多阶段构建(multi-stage build)可以进一步优化镜像体积。在第一阶段进行编译和打包,第二阶段只保留必要的运行时文件,从而减少最终镜像的大小。


  对于Vue开发者而言,理解这些构建技巧不仅能提升本地开发体验,还能显著改善CI/CD流程的效率。通过合理的镜像设计,我们可以在保证功能完整性的前提下,实现更快的部署和更低的资源消耗。


图画AI生成,仅供参考

  在实际工作中,持续优化构建流程是每个Vue开发工程师的责任。从镜像结构到依赖管理,每一个细节都可能影响整体效率。保持对新技术的学习和实践,才能在快速发展的前端生态中保持竞争力。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章